The Big Therriault Lake fishing area in Montana is known for its abundance of Northern Pike and Rainbow Trout. Nearby activities include hiking, camping, and wildlife watching. Fishing tips include using live bait or lures that mimic small fish or insects. The best time to visit is during the summer months, with average temperatures ranging from 60-80°F. It's important to note that the lake can freeze over during the winter, making fishing impossible.
